Executive summary

  • The 2026 annual meeting will be held virtually on June 11, 2026, with voting available online, by phone, or by proxy for Class A and Class B stockholders.

  • Key proposals include director elections, approval of a new equity and performance incentive plan, and ratification of the external auditor.

  • The board unanimously recommends voting in favor of all proposals.

  • Forward-looking statements highlight risks related to industry competition, technology, regulation, and internal controls.

Voting matters and shareholder proposals

  • Proposals include electing two Class A directors, four other directors, approving the 2026 Equity and Performance Incentive Plan, and ratifying PricewaterhouseCoopers LLP as auditor.

  • Only Class A and Class B stockholders as of April 13, 2026, are eligible to vote, with Class B shares carrying ten votes each.

  • The board and management, controlling 86.32% of votes, intend to vote in favor of all proposals.

  • Shareholder proposals for the 2027 meeting must be submitted by December 31, 2026.

Board of directors and corporate governance

  • The board consists of six members, with four independent directors.

  • The company qualifies as a “controlled company” under NASDAQ rules, exempting it from certain independence requirements.

  • Board leadership is separated between the Chairperson and CEO roles.

  • Committees include audit, compensation, and nominating, with clear charters and responsibilities.

  • The board values diversity, with a majority of directors and senior leaders from minority backgrounds.
